Did you know we have a labyrinth next to the Children's Bldg? Labyrinth walking is an ancient practice used for spiritual centering, contemplation, and prayer. Those walking the labyrinth travel along a looping, spiraling path to a rosette at the center, pause there for as long as they wish, and then make their way out. Modern labyrinths often are used as aids to meditation, contemplation, or prayer.
